Through the Heating Professional certification, you will optimize, and verify, the installation, operation, and maintenance of heating equipment in relation to other building systems. The Heating Professional certification helps the professional save the occupant energy and money, and ensure occupant comfort, health, and safety. The Heating Professional certification addresses buildings with up to four (4) residential units.
If you are an EPA-certified installer, then the BPI Air Conditioning & Heat Pump Professional certification is the right next step for you. By achieving this certification, you will prove that you understand the role of refrigerant-based mechanical systems and their interaction with other building systems.
Tests a candidate's knowledge of the installation, service, maintenance, and repair of HVAC systems. System sizes are limited to 30 tons or less cooling capacity.
This 40-hour program covers both the Construction 1926 and General Industry 1910 Standards, how to effectively interpret the Federal Register, health issues related to a work environment, recognition of physical hazards related to the violation of OSHA standards, and employer implementation of their own pro-active safety and health procedures.
AEE's Certified Indoor Air Quality Professional (CIAQP) program is designed to provide recognition for indoor air quality professionals who have demonstrated a high level of competence in their field, and an in-depth knowledge of the principles and practices of indoor air quality assessment, design, management, and problem mitigation.
